About Siobhain McDonagh

Wikipedia

Dame Siobhain Ann McDonagh is a British Labour Party politician who has been the Member of Parliament (MP) for Mitcham and Morden since 1997. She served as an Assistant Whip in the Labour Government, but was dismissed following comments regarding a leadership contest to replace prime minister Gordon Brown.

Siobhain McDonagh's elections

Date Election Party Results Position
2024 Mitcham and Morden: UK Parliamentary general election Labour Party (Results due after 04 July 2024) Position not available
2019 Mitcham and Morden: UK Parliamentary general election Labour Party 27,964 votes (elected) 1st / 6 candidates
2017 Mitcham and Morden: UK Parliamentary general election Labour Party 33,039 votes (elected) 1st / 6 candidates
2015 Mitcham and Morden: UK Parliamentary general election Labour Party 27,380 votes (elected) 1st / 6 candidates
2010 Mitcham and Morden: UK Parliamentary general election Labour Party 24,722 votes (elected) 1st / 8 candidates
